In this competitive market, every business owners want to use the latest and cutting-edge technology to stay ahead in the competition with their competitors. They use software, website, and applications that have outstanding performance in speed, accuracy, and efficiency in managing different business activities. Although there are various programming languages in which we can develop software, website, or applications nodejs platform is the best. The reason is that it is very fast in the execution of codes and helps to save extra space on the server. In this blog, we will come to know brief information about nodejs and learn important factors to consider while selecting a company for nodejs development.
A brief introduction to Nodejs
Node.js is a popular open-source JavaScript runtime environment that we use for building scalable, high-performance web applications. Node.js is based on an event-driven architecture and uses non-blocking I/O, making it well-suited for building real-time applications that can handle a large number of concurrent connections.
Important factors to consider while selecting the company for Nodejs development
If you are looking to develop a web application using Node.js, it is important to find a reliable Nodejs development company that has the expertise and experience to deliver high-quality solutions. Here are some factors to consider when selecting a Node.js development company:
- Expertise: At first, Look for a company with a track record of success in Node.js development and a team of experienced developers who are proficient in JavaScript and related technologies.
- Portfolio: Secondly, review the company’s portfolio to get a sense of the types of projects they have worked on and the quality of their work.
- Methodologies: Thirdly, consider the company’s approach to development, including its use of agile or other proven methodologies, and whether it aligns with your preferences and needs.
- Communication and collaboration: Fourthly, look for a company that values open and transparent communication, and that is willing to work closely with you to understand your requirements and goals.
- Customer support: Fifthly, consider the level of support that the company offers, including the availability of technical experts and resources, and whether they are responsive to your needs and concerns.
- Cost: Finally, compare prices and services offered by different companies to determine the best value for your budget.
Advantages of selecting the right company for nodejs development
In addition to these factors, it can be helpful to ask for references and case studies from the company to see how they have successfully delivered Node.js development projects for other clients.
One of the key benefits of working with a Node.js development company is the ability to leverage their expertise and experience in building high-performance, scalable web applications. A reputable Node.js development company will have a deep understanding of the Node.js ecosystem and be able to guide you through the development process, from ideation to deployment.
Another advantage of working with a Node.js development company is the ability to access a team of skilled developers who can bring a diverse set of skills and perspectives to your project. This can help us to ensure that the web application that we build is to the highest standards and meets the needs of your users.
In summary, selecting a reputable Node.js development company is essential for the success of your web application project. By considering factors such as expertise, portfolio, methodologies, communication, and customer support, you can find a partner that will help you deliver a high-quality solution that meets your business objectives.
Services offered by Node js Development Company
Node.js development companies offer a range of services related to the development, deployment, and maintenance of applications built using Node.js. Some of the services that a Node.js development company might offer include:
- Custom software development: Companies can use Node.js to build custom software solutions to meet the specific needs of their clients.
- Web application development: Node.js is commonly used for building web applications, and a Node.js development company can help clients create and deploy web applications using this platform.
- API development: Node.js is often used to build APIs (Application Programming Interfaces) that allow different systems to communicate with each other. A Node.js development company can help clients build and maintain APIs using this platform.
- Real-time application development: Node.js is well-suited for building real-time applications, such as chat applications or online gaming platforms. A Node.js development company can help clients build and deploy these types of applications.
- Mobile application development: Node.js can be used to build server-side components for mobile applications. A Node.js development company can help clients build and deploy these types of applications.
- Maintenance and support: A Node.js development company can also provide ongoing maintenance and support services to help clients keep their applications up and running smoothly. This can include bug fixes, performance optimization, and other services as needed.
Also read: Average Salary of A Node Js Developer| 2022